Answers: (1) In SV structure, verb is “intransitive verbs”. (2) In SVO structure, verb is “transitive verbs”. (3)In SP structure, Predicative is formed by “link verbs” and “adjectives or nouns”. link verbs: be, become, grow, look, feel, taste, etc. (4) In SV IO DO structure, the verb is transitive and are followed by two objectives – pronouns or nouns as Indirect Objective, and nouns as Directe Objectives. verb pattern: tell sb. sth.

6. 状语 (adverbial):
用来修饰动词, 形容词, 副词或整个句子的成分;说明时间、 地点、方式、原因、结果、条件、让步、程度、频率、伴 随、目的等; 一般可由副词或介词短语充当。
walk slowly very good quite well He has lived there for ten years.
2. 谓语 (V-verb):
说明主语的动作或状态,一般由及物动词和不及物动词充当。
He reads a book. 及物动词 The boy likes English. 及物动词 The river flows. 不及物动词 The sun rises. 不及物动词

常见的系动词
(1)be动词am/is/are/was/were
(2)感官动词 sound/look/taste/feel/feel
(3)表“变化”系动词 turn/go/grow/become
(4)表“保持”系动词 stay/remain/leave/keep
